Cancun Weather: Your Complete Guide

The Cancun of Quintana Roo boasts a hot climate, characterized by consistent sunshine and significant humidity. Anticipate degrees that typically fall between 75°F (24°C) and 85°F (29°C) throughout the duration , although warmest months, June through August, can see sporadic spikes into the low 90s (around 32°C). Rainfall is comparatively low during the winter months (December to April), while the wet season (May to November) brings intermittent showers and the risk for powerful storms. The sea temperature remains comfortable for bathing year-round, generally between 78°F (26°C) and 82°F (28°C).

Understanding the Cancun Climate

The area weather is typically hot and tropical , defined by clear seasons. Between May to October, it’s the rainy season, bringing occasional showers and abundant humidity. Meanwhile, November to April offers comfortable clear weather, with consistent temperatures stretching from the mid-70s to the low 80s °F. Ocean temperatures remain pleasant year-round, allowing for excellent snorkeling opportunities.
